Job Overview
Finance Operational Analyst II provides financial support for critical areas and time‑bound processes such as the annual budget, periodic forecasts, and month‑end close cycle. Assists in preparing various financial activities including data gathering, trending, modeling, forecasting, planning, and reporting. Collects information from across the company to build models that provide insight into underlying business dynamics.
Job Responsibilities- Prepares and reviews accurate and timely financial and business‑related analyses, research, and forecasts.
- Compiles and prepares accurate and timely reports.
- Conveys information using tables, graphs, and charts.
- Collects and synthesizes data from various areas, builds models, creates written presentations, and participates in business reviews.
- Develops analytical and statistical reports to support business activities.
- Interprets, analyzes, and implements complex business strategies.
- Supports annual budgeting and periodic forecasting of assigned business area, including variance analysis and sensitivity testing.
- Leads special financial and business‑related studies to support project objectives.
- Conducts alternative analyses, recommendations, and research from multiple sources.
- Supports functional and cross‑functional projects and implements process improvements.
- Articulates the impact of analyses and modeling on key financial measures (e.g., Gross Profit, Operating Margin).
- Conceptualizes, completes, and presents analysis to support management decisions, forecasts, and initiatives.
- Acts as an internal consultant and interacts with appropriate levels of management.
- Performs other duties as assigned.
